Strategy and Programme Networks (SPN)

The directorate is a combination of teams which are directly ‘schools facing’ and those which provide management / support services to the rest of the organisation.

  • The work of the Specialist Programme Development Team is one of the core functions of the Trust; that is, to provide support and advice to schools wishing to gain and retain specialist status. This means providing the kind of support that schools want all the way through the specialism life-cycle, with a particular emphasis on enabling cohorts of schools that have joined the movement at the same time to work collaboratively to drive improvement.
  • The Sponsorship and Fundraising team has two primary strands to its work. It raises sponsorship for specialist schools that would otherwise have struggled to raise the private sector sponsorship required to obtain specialist status. The team also provides the Trust with a vital stream of sponsorship income which enables the organisation to deliver key projects.
  • The Community team manages the development of the support that the Trust provides for aspiring and designated specialist schools in all aspects of the development of their community programmes. The community programme recognises the benefits to be obtained, both for the schools themselves and their wider community, from specialist schools collaborating with partner schools, local business, further and higher education institutions as well as other groups. 
  • The Marketing and Communications team is responsible for targeted, effective and consistent communication, both internally and externally and for ensuring that the Trust is delivering the right products and services to schools.
  • The Planning and Organisational Development team has a remit covering corporate planning and policy guidance, new business development and Human Resources management.
